Strings.FormatPercent(Object, Int32, TriState, TriState, TriState) Methode

Definition

Gibt einen Ausdruck zurück, der als Prozentsatz (d. h. mit 100 multipliziert) mit einem nachfolgenden % Zeichen formatiert ist.

public static string FormatPercent(object Expression, int NumDigitsAfterDecimal = -1, Microsoft.VisualBasic.TriState IncludeLeadingDigit = Microsoft.VisualBasic.TriState.UseDefault, Microsoft.VisualBasic.TriState UseParensForNegativeNumbers = Microsoft.VisualBasic.TriState.UseDefault, Microsoft.VisualBasic.TriState GroupDigits = Microsoft.VisualBasic.TriState.UseDefault);
static member FormatPercent : obj * int * Microsoft.VisualBasic.TriState * Microsoft.VisualBasic.TriState * Microsoft.VisualBasic.TriState -> string
Public Function FormatPercent (Expression As Object, Optional NumDigitsAfterDecimal As Integer = -1, Optional IncludeLeadingDigit As TriState = Microsoft.VisualBasic.TriState.UseDefault, Optional UseParensForNegativeNumbers As TriState = Microsoft.VisualBasic.TriState.UseDefault, Optional GroupDigits As TriState = Microsoft.VisualBasic.TriState.UseDefault) As String

Parameter

Expression
Object

Required. Der zu formatierende Ausdruck.

NumDigitsAfterDecimal
Int32

Dies ist optional. Numerischer Wert, der angibt, wie viele Stellen rechts vom Dezimaltrennzeichen angezeigt werden. Der Standardwert ist -1, der angibt, dass die Gebietsschemaeinstellungen verwendet werden.

IncludeLeadingDigit
TriState

Dies ist optional. TriState Konstante, die angibt, ob eine führende Null für Bruchwerte angezeigt wird. Werte finden Sie unter "Einstellungen".

UseParensForNegativeNumbers
TriState

Dies ist optional. TriState Konstante, die angibt, ob negative Werte in Klammern platziert werden sollen. Werte finden Sie unter "Einstellungen".

GroupDigits
TriState

Dies ist optional. TriState Konstante, die angibt, ob Zahlen mithilfe des gruppentrennzeichens gruppiert werden, das in den Gebietsschemaeinstellungen angegeben ist. Werte finden Sie unter "Einstellungen".

Gibt zurück

Ein Ausdruck, der als Prozentsatz (d. h. mit 100 multipliziert) mit einem nachfolgenden % Zeichen formatiert ist.

Ausnahmen

Der Typ ist nicht numerisch.

Beispiele

In diesem Beispiel wird die Verwendung der FormatPercent Funktion veranschaulicht.

Dim testNumber As Single = 0.76
' Returns "76.00%".
Dim testString As String = FormatPercent(testNumber)

Hinweise

Wenn mindestens ein optionales Argument ausgelassen wird, werden die Werte für ausgelassene Argumente von den Gebietsschemaeinstellungen bereitgestellt.

Note

Alle Einstellungsinformationen stammen aus dem Gebietsschema der Anwendung. Standardmäßig ist dies das Gebietsschema, das in der Systemsteuerung festgelegt ist. Es kann jedoch programmgesteuert mithilfe des .NET Frameworks geändert werden.

Die Argumente UseParensForNegativeNumbers, und GroupDigits die IncludeLeadingDigitArgumente weisen die folgenden Einstellungen auf.

Konstante Description
TriState.True Richtig
TriState.False Falsch
TriState.Default Regionale Einstellungen des Computers

Gilt für:

Weitere Informationen